On Fri, Jun 05, 2026 at 07:13:05PM +0800, Xu Yang wrote:
> From: Xu Yang <xu.yang_2@nxp.com>
>
> The CR port is a simple 16-bit data/address parallel port that is
> accessed through 32-bit MMIO registers for on-chip access to the
> control registers inside the USB 3.0 femtoPHY. Add control register
> regmap and export these registers by debugfs to help PHY's diagnostic.

> +static const struct regmap_config imx_cr_regmap_config = {
> +	.name = "cr",
> +	.reg_bits = 32,
> +	.val_bits = 32,
> +	.reg_stride = 4,
> +	.max_register = 0x7,
> +};
> +
>  static int imx8mq_usb_phy_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
>  {
>  	struct phy_provider *phy_provider;
> @@ -696,6 +708,13 @@ static int imx8mq_usb_phy_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
>  	if (IS_ERR(imx_phy->base))
>  		return PTR_ERR(imx_phy->base);
>
> +	imx_phy->cr_regmap = devm_regmap_init_mmio(dev, imx_phy->base + PHY_CRCTL,
> +						   &imx_cr_regmap_config);
> +	if (IS_ERR(imx_phy->cr_regmap)) {
> +		dev_warn(dev, "Fail to init debug register regmap\n");
> +		imx_phy->cr_regmap = NULL;
> +	}
> +
>  	ret = devm_pm_runtime_set_active_enabled(dev);
>  	if (ret)
>  		return dev_err_probe(dev, ret, "Failed to enable runtime PM\n");
> @@ -731,6 +750,9 @@ static int imx8mq_usb_phy_runtime_suspend(struct device *dev)
>  {
>  	struct imx8mq_usb_phy *imx_phy =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
>
> +	if (imx_phy->cr_regmap)
> +		regcache_cache_only(imx_phy->cr_regmap, true);
> +

I think this common problem, is possible to change
regmap_read_debugfs(), let it call runtime_pm_get(), there are already
have runtime_pm in regmap field.

So you debug fs always to get update value, instead cached value?

Frank
